Israel's Colugo Developing Heavy-Lift eVTOL Cargo Drone

Colugo cargo drone

Colugo's free-wing configuration allows the wings to pivot in response to winds to improve stability.

Credit: Colugo Systems
Israeli drone-maker Colugo Systems is developing a heavy-lift electric vertical-takeoff-and-landing uncrewed cargo aircraft with funding support from national defense and innovation agencies.
